Overview""My dad was a storyteller"" Those are the first five words that open the two hour evening-length contemporary dance performance Stories from Home. Stories from Home is a series of dances that are the physical emodiments of the oral traditions of Northern New Mexico. This collection of dances represents stories inspired by Yvonne Montoya's father and were created for her son in honor of their ancestors, tjheir querencia, aqnd their deep deep Nuevomexicano roots. The heart and soul of the contemporary dance piece of Stories from Home, this book is a collection of the eight written stories that accompany the dances performed in the evening length dance performance. This book features the full collection of monologues in their entirety from the Stories from Home dance theatre performance. On their own, these text provide the historical and contextual framework for each dance featured in the production. An essential companion piece for those seeking a deeper exploration of this work.
